Leo Ku’s new album “Moments”

Leo Ku’s new album “Moments” will release on August 24, 2007. Besides the 2 MVs of Love going Home and Money Money Money Money, the version comes with an exclusive DVD including a 60-minute feature about Leo’s trip all over the globe.

This entry was posted in Entertainment, HongKong. Bookmark the permalink.

Leave a Reply

Your email address will not be published. Required fields are marked *